Company Overview:

Keystone Family Office is a boutique tax, accounting, and advisory firm with an international focus, providing comprehensive solutions to global families, entrepreneurs, and corporations. We specialize in U.S. tax compliance for both individuals and cross-border entities, delivering sophisticated support across a broad range of industries and jurisdictions.

We are currently seeking a Senior Staff Accountant with strong expertise in U.S. tax compliance, bookkeeping, and accounting processes. This position requires at least 5 years of experience working in a professional accounting environment, with specific exposure to international reporting requirements. The ideal candidate will play an integral role in managing client relationships, ensuring the accuracy of financial reporting, and supporting both tax preparation and accounting services.

This is an excellent opportunity for a proactive and detail-oriented accounting professional to join a growing team and contribute meaningfully to our mission of service excellence.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Prepare and perform reviews of U.S. federal and state tax returns for individuals, corporations, and partnerships, including complex international reporting forms (e.g., 1040NR, 1120F, 5471, 5472, 8938, FBAR, 1042, 1116, 2555).
  • Conduct intermediate to advanced tax research on international, corporate, and individual tax matters; present findings to clients, managers, and partners in a clear, actionable format.
  • Collaborate with managers and partners to implement strategic tax planning for both domestic and international clients.
  • Manage full-cycle bookkeeping, including data entry, journal entries, reconciliations, accruals, and account analysis using QuickBooks Online and Desktop.
  • Oversee month-end and year-end close processes, including bank reconciliations, credit card reconciliations, prepaids, fixed assets, and accrual adjustments.
  • Support payroll setup, processing, and compliance using third-party payroll service providers such as ADP, Gusto, and Intuit Payroll.
  • Prepare responses to IRS and state tax notices, coordinate with tax authorities, and manage issue resolution regarding penalties and compliance matters.
  • Manage monthly bookkeeping schedules and annual tax return preparation timelines to ensure efficient service delivery and compliance with filing deadlines.
  • Identify and implement process improvements that enhance service quality, accuracy, and operational efficiency.
  • Maintain effective communication with clients, fostering trust and ensuring timely responses to questions regarding tax, bookkeeping, and accounting matters.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Accounting required; CPA or EA preferred.
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ience in a professional accounting firm, working with a diverse range of clients, including preparation of U.S. tax returns and bookkeeping services.
  • Strong technical knowledge of U.S. federal, state, and international tax compliance, with specific experience in cross-border transactions and foreign ownership reporting.
  • Proficient with QuickBooks Online and Desktop; experience with ATX, CCH, or similar tax software is preferred.
  •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al, with the ability to explain complex tax and accounting concepts clearly and professionally.
  • Strong analytical, research, and problem-solving abilities, with exceptional attention to detail.
  • Proven ability to manage multiple engagements simultaneously and meet deadlines consistently.
  • Demonstrated commitment to ongoing professional development and learning in tax law, accounting standards, and compliance.
